Subject: SDK parity check before Thursday

Hi Priya,

Welcome to the rotation! Quick heads-up: the Kestrel Java SDK is two features behind the Go one — retry hints and batch uploads. Nothing blocks the release, but the parity matrix needs a look before you sign off. We track every gap, owner, and ETA on the parity page here.

wiki page, kahog-hahig: https://vault.zemvargrid.internal/display/deploy/repo/settings/merge_requests/job/settings/6f3b933774dbc5320a4daa18

Subject: Cut-over done — slim images are live

Hi plugin folks,

The Orchard Build cut-over finished last night. All runtime images now use the slimmed base, which dropped image size by roughly 70%. Main impact for you: the shell utilities and build toolchain are gone from the runtime layer, so any plugin that shelled out during startup needs updating. Debug images with the full toolchain remain available on request. To help you align your local builds, the new base image settings are listed below.

deployment values, fajog-bawep:
[druix]
team = lamwyn
access_code = ac_4d55fa
owner = istix.eliok
host = druix.halixforge.test
port = 8000
peer = oliir.qirvansoft.local
salt = cb966147
pin = 7543

**Action item (PM-214, Coldvault archival):** Automate archiving of cold storage buckets older than the retention cutoff. Manual sweeps missed two regions last quarter and blew the storage budget. Owner: infra rotation. Sweep cadence, batch size, and age thresholds must be config-driven, not hardcoded, so on-call can tune under load. Dry-run mode required before first prod run. Proposed defaults for review at sync are below.

limits module of fahog-kahop:
CAPS = {
    "fraeth": 189,
    "drumir": 842,
}

Fernpool manages all DB connections for the Ostrell stack. Pool size is capped at 40 per replica; exhaustion shows as checkout timeouts, not query errors. Never raise the cap mid-incident — restart leaking pods instead. Alerts fire at 85% utilization. Dashboards, leak-detection queries, and the restart procedure are on the internal page below.

wiki page, baguf-kahap: https://confluence.tolvaqsys.internal/browse/display/projects/8d5f528f